Maynard Company started the year with no inventory. During the year, it purchased two identical inventory items at different times. The first unit cost $1,280 and the second, $1,380. One of the items was sold during the year. Required: Based on the above information, how much product cost would be allocated to cost of goods sold and ending inventory, assuming use of each of the following methods: a. FIFO b. LIFO c. Weighted average
